Mohib Textile Mills of Muzzafargarh last buyer has filed with the Supreme Court request for review on its judgement ordering re-auctioning of the liquidated firm. Syed Ali Zafar and Haider Zaman Qureshi filed the review request on behalf of Harrappa and Greenhouse Textile Mills joint venture on Monday. They were instructed by Arshad Ali Chaudhary, Advocate on Record. In its judgement, the Supreme Court had considered Rs 1.81 billion as a low price for the transfer of Mohib Textiles to the joint venture companies, as various independent assessments had put the assets at three to four times.
